漏洞修复后索引重建高效策略
|
在漏洞修复完成后,索引重建是保障系统性能与数据一致性的关键步骤。若处理不当,可能引发服务中断或查询延迟,影响用户体验。因此,制定一套高效且安全的索引重建策略至关重要。 索引重建前需全面评估漏洞修复的影响范围。确认哪些数据表或字段受漏洞波及,避免对无关部分进行无谓操作。通过分析日志和变更记录,锁定受影响的业务模块,有助于精准定位需要重建索引的范围,减少资源浪费。 采用分批重建方式可显著降低系统负载。将大表按时间、分区或业务逻辑拆分为多个小批次,逐个执行重建任务。这样既能控制数据库连接数和CPU占用,又能在出现异常时快速回滚,避免全量失败带来的连锁反应。 利用在线重建技术能有效避免服务中断。现代数据库普遍支持在线索引创建与替换,可在不影响读写操作的前提下完成重建。结合临时索引或影子表机制,实现新旧索引平滑切换,确保高可用性。 监控与验证环节不可忽视。在重建过程中实时跟踪执行进度、资源消耗与错误日志,及时发现并处理异常。重建完成后,通过随机抽样查询、慢查询分析等手段验证索引有效性,确保查询性能达标。 建立自动化脚本与调度流程,将整个过程标准化。借助CI/CD工具集成索引重建任务,结合版本控制与回滚机制,提升操作可追溯性与团队协作效率。定期演练重建流程,也能增强应对突发情况的能力。
AI绘图生成,仅供参考 本站观点,高效索引重建并非简单重做,而是融合评估、分批、在线、监控与自动化的一体化实践。合理规划每一步,才能在保障安全的同时,实现系统性能的快速恢复与持续优化。 (编辑:PHP编程网 - 湛江站长网) 【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容! |


浙公网安备 33038102330483号